I'm brand new to vaping. (Working on 4 months now.) I started with a vision spinner and had a problem that sounds a lot like what your having. Sometimes it wouldn't fire and it would blink like 5 or 6 times. Long story short I was screwing the tank down too hard and it was shorting out. When it flashes like that try backing your tank off from the battery an 1/8th of a turn or so. Once I stopped tightening it down so hard I never had that problem again. Not sure on yours but on mine when it the battery is dead it blinks 15 times. Hope this helps
